Orbital elements [1]
Semi-major axis:3.21 AU
Eccentricity:0.173324
Inclination:11.25°
Longitude ascending node:332.87°
Argument of perihelion:333.36°
Epoch of elements:21 Nov 2025
Mean Anomaly at epoch:167.67°
Absolute mag (H):8.80 [1]
Slope parameter (G):0.15 [1]
Derived quantities
Perihelion:2.65 AU
Aphelion:3.76 AU
Orbital period:5.74 years
